Orchid


This is a lovely little orchid that I bought in 2011 - in part because where I am house sitting, there are no flowers, and I could not even find any vases.  When I saw this plant in a supermarket I bought it and these were the flowers that resulted, plus the buds eventually opened.

I followed the instructions and when the flowers were spent, I cut off the stem, just below the flowers.  I am happy to report that already, only three months later, there are more buds forming, and I think a new flower spike as well.

I have been keeping them in the bathroom which is quite warm in the afternoon, and it seems to love it there.
